What's The Definition Of Reinforced concrete?
[n] concrete with metal and/or mesh added to provide extra support against stresses
Synonyms | Synonyms for Reinforced concrete: ferroconcrete Related Terms | Find terms related to Reinforced concrete: See Also | concrete |
